How to dress as a graduate student

Grad student outfits of a week

Grad student outfits of a week by portrait-of-a-girl 


Well I was trying to figure out how to dress as a graduate student, so I compiled a set of outfits to help myself. This is obviously based on my style preferences, but it takes into consideration the dress codes that a graduate student should swear by. For example, modest clothing, closed shoes, nothing too flashy.

1. This is a simple outfit with a black t-shirt paired with acid wash denims. Olive green is a very "in" color now, so I added a jacket in that shade. Also the flat ankle booties are super cool. A simple black and white tote, a watch and some eyeglasses complete the look.

2. This one has a preppier feel to it with a cream printed collared blouse and a luxe maroon pleated skirt. Tights add the necessary demureness but with a fun polka print. Brown oxfords and satchel bag are simple and elegant. Paired with a mustard cocoon cardigan, bib necklace and band ring this look is complete.

3. I love a simple knit sweater to brave the cold, especially when it is in a lovely pastel hue. Teamed with printed trousers and white ankle booties and a white infinity scarf, it creates a comfy outfit. A pastel colored bucket bag, stone ring and eyeglasses are the perfect accessories to wrap up this look.

4. For the flirty woman in you, try this nude belted skater dress which is simply paired up with a contrasting coat. Gray tights keep the legs warm with a cheeky dash of romance with the red hearts. Coral flats and a black saddle bag are all you need to finish this look.

5. Look effortlessly chic in boyfriend jeans and a gray pocket tee by throwing over a printed blazer over it. A layered metal necklace, and stacking rings pimp up the style quotient, whilst ombre sneakers make it more work appropriate. A cream oval handbag completes this look.


Mixing it up in the morning

Breakfast can be convenient to skip if you're in a hurry to head out to school or work, but finding recipes that are quick and easy to make, can be a blessing. For all the people who are not lucky to be employed in a high-paying job, dishes need to be cheap but filling. Although I am not saying that bacon and hash browns are not tasty, healthier options are obviously much better for you and your waistline. But the 'deliciousness' factor is easily the most important for me, because a yummy bite in the morning can give you a cheerful mood to start the day. Here are five of my favorite breakfast ideas.

Granola and yogurt parfait:
Make your own granola by mixing oats with maple syrup/honey/agave and some melted butter and microwaving it on medium for 5 mins. I like add-ins like: chopped almonds, desiccated coconut, dried cranberries or cinnamon. Layer unsweetened greek yogurt and granola in a bowl with fresh fruit- I love berries- and gobble.
Image result for granola yogurt parfait

Overnight oatmeal:
Oats are probably the rulers in the quick and healthy breakfast world. Just mix oats, milk, maple syrup/honey/agave, chia seeds and vanilla in a container and keep it in the fridge overnight. You can add in flavors like- cocoa powder, peanut butter, jam, spices- too. In the morning it will be a delicious pudding consistency. Top with fruit, nuts, or anything you fancy. Savory oatmeal with egg:
Cook oatmeal in water. Season generously. Add in chopped fresh stuff- herbs, scallions, tomato, jalapenos; and other flavors like soy sauce, curry powder, hot sauce, soup base, chinese seasoning etc. Leftover vegetables and cheese can also be thrown in. Top it off with a egg and poach it in the same pan. Sprinkle over some herbs before stuffing it down your gob. Also can be made with polenta or quinoa.

Egg tostada with salsa:
In a lightly greased pan, toast a plain tortilla. Turn it over and crack an egg on it, then season well. Add any chopped herbs like cilantro, chives or scallions. Take it out on a plate and top it with chunky salsa and a dollop of yogurt. You can also add jalapenos, black beans, avocados or cheese if you'd like to before praising the heavens for such a delicious bite. This can also be done on a pita bread.

Cottage cheese bruschetta:
Toast sliced bread. Mix cottage cheese with salt/pepper or honey depending on whether you want it savory or sweet. Spread on toasted bread and top with slices of whatever you want. Tomato, onion or peas would be good for a savory bite and berries, banana or mango would be a good sweet option. Top with chopped mint or basil. Toasted flax seeds would go great on this too.
